The Evolution of Ethereum: From Whitepaper to Global Settlement Layer

Ethereum was conceived by Vitalik Buterin and a handful of co-founders with a simple but revolutionary idea: a blockchain that could run code, not just track balances. This "world computer" concept gave birth to smart contracts — self-executing programs that power everything from lending protocols to decentralized exchanges.

The network's biggest technical leap came with The Merge, which transitioned Ethereum from Proof of Work to Proof of Stake. That shift dramatically reduced the network's energy consumption and laid the groundwork for future scalability upgrades. Since then, a constellation of Layer 2 (L2) rollups like Arbitrum, Optimism, Base, and zkSync has shouldered much of the transaction volume, making Ethereum faster and cheaper without sacrificing security.

The Role of ETH in the Ecosystem

ETH is more than just a digital asset. It serves three core functions:

  • Gas fees: paid to validators for processing transactions and executing smart contracts.
  • Staking collateral: securing the network through validators who lock up ETH.
  • Store of value: increasingly viewed as a "programmable" cousin of Bitcoin.

Why Ethereum Still Dominates DeFi, NFTs, and Tokenization

Despite relentless competition from faster, cheaper chains, Ethereum retains a gravitational pull that newer networks struggle to match. The vast majority of total value locked (TVL) in decentralized finance still lives on Ethereum or its Layer 2 extensions. Lending giants, decentralized exchanges, and stablecoin issuers have built their empires on Ethereum's settlement layer.

The NFT ecosystem also owes its existence to Ethereum. Token standards like ERC-721 and ERC-1155 became the blueprint for digital collectibles, art, and in-game assets. Even projects that later migrated to other chains often trace their lineage back to Ethereum-based origins.

Network effects are notoriously sticky. Developers, liquidity, tools, and users all compound — and Ethereum has more of each than any compe*****.

Beyond finance and art, Ethereum is quietly becoming the rails for real-world asset (RWA) tokenization. From Treasury bonds to private credit, institutions are increasingly using smart contracts to issue and manage traditional financial products on-chain.

Challenges Ethereum Still Has to Solve

No honest assessment is complete without acknowledging the friction. Ethereum's mainnet has historically been expensive and slow compared to high-throughput alternatives like Solana, Sui, and Aptos. While Layer 2 rollups have eased the pain, the user experience still feels fragmented — bridging assets between L2s remains a common source of confusion for newcomers.

Regulatory and Competitive Pressure

Ethereum also faces:

  • Regulatory scrutiny as global regulators decide whether ETH should be classified as a security, commodity, or something else entirely.
  • Competition from L1s and app-chains that market themselves as faster, cheaper, and more "crypto-native."
  • User experience gaps that prevent mainstream adoption, including wallet recovery, fiat on-ramps, and gas abstraction.

These are not existential threats — but they are real headwinds that determine how quickly the next wave of users arrives.

What to Watch in 2026: Upgrades, Adoption, and the Long Cycle

The road ahead centers on a few key themes. Continued protocol improvements aim to make the L1 leaner while pushing execution to L2s. Account abstraction (ERC-4337) is making wallets smarter and more user-friendly, eliminating the need for users to think about gas in many cases. Meanwhile, spot Ether ETFs have opened a familiar gateway for institutional capital — though flows remain volatile.

Keep an eye on:

  • Restaking and liquid staking protocols reshaping ETH's yield landscape.
  • Layer 2 ecosystems maturing into full-stack economies with their own apps and communities.
  • Stablecoin volume settling on Ethereum, reinforcing its role as the default settlement layer.
  • AI x crypto integrations using Ethereum as a trust and payments backbone.

Whether ETH outperforms in the next bull cycle is anyone's guess. But the underlying network continues to ship, and the developer community remains the deepest in the industry.
